The Termination of Listing Agreement form is designed to facilitate the cancellation of a real estate listing agreement between a broker and a seller in Fulton. This form specifies the parties involved, the date of termination, and outlines the broker's waiver of claims against the seller regarding the listing agreement. A key feature is that it details any reimbursement due to the broker for expenses incurred, such as advertising costs. Additionally, the form ensures that any commissions earned prior to termination remain unaffected. The document is useful for attorneys, partners, owners, associates, paralegals, and legal assistants as it provides a clear legal framework for terminating a real estate contract, ensuring that both parties understand their responsibilities and any financial implications. It is possible for a buyer to back out of a real estate contract in Georgia because buyers are protected by contingencies within the real estate contract. A contingency is a term that must be met to finalize the sale of the property.

Only certain very limited types of contracts can be canceled, within three business days after signing. When it is applicable under the law, this three-day cancellation or “cooling-off” period is designed to give you time to think about your decision and to compare the prices and quality of competing products.

If you've officially decided to move forward with the cancellation, it's time to put it in writing and send it to the other party. When writing this letter, make sure to include the date the contract was drafted, the address of the home, the date of cancellation, and your reasons.

Written Notice: Always provide cancellation in writing. This document should state your intention to cancel the contract, the reason for cancellation, and be signed and dated. This creates a formal record of your intent and the date it was communicated, an essential step in how to cancel a real estate contract.

Terminate the listing agreement. This part is easy. Just send a letter to the broker stating that you wish to take the home off the market and that the brokerage/listing agreement signed by you on x date is hereby terminated. Do not include any other language or information.

For example, when a buyer makes an offer on a property, that agreement typically has a cancellation clause that allows the buyer to cancel the agreement within a certain number of days if the property inspection report comes back with negative results.
